Latest Patents

One of Ross's latest patents is the "Torch support and height sensor apparatus for shape cutting machines." This invention provides an improved method for employing a plasma-arc cutting torch to cut a metal plate. The improvement consists of operating the torch with its lower portion submerged in a layer of water provided over the workpiece. To allow automatic adjustment of the torch to the appropriate working height above the workpiece, a mechanism is provided for mounting the torch with respect to the support carriage, which guides its horizontal path. This mounting mechanism allows relative up and down movement between the torch and the support carriage and includes a detecting mechanism. This mechanism consists of a frame and vertical slides on which the cutting torch is secured. When the mounting mechanism is lowered to the point where the torch touches the metal plate, the detecting mechanism communicates a signal for the upward movement of the mounting mechanism, thereby raising the torch to a predetermined cutting distance from the metal plate.

Another significant patent is the "Ground freezing method." This invention describes an apparatus and method of freezing a large volume of ground for tunnel construction and similar applications utilizing liquefied nitrogen. The apparatus consists of a series of freeze pipes embedded in the ground, each consisting of a conductor tube and an inner header tube. The header tube of each succeeding freeze pipe in the series has discharge holes of a predetermined cross-section, allowing for greater control of gaseous and liquefied nitrogen pressure throughout the system. This method and apparatus enable more accurate control of ground freezing by merely controlling the inlet liquefied nitrogen pressure and the exhaust gaseous nitrogen temperature.
